You are a Curator of Mammals, what does a Mammal Curator do? I head the mammal collection at Harvard’s Museum of Comparative Zoology (MCZ). The collection comprises specimens collected as early as the 1830s, the red squirrel series collected by Louis Agassiz (one of Darwin’s biggest foes), and hundreds of type specimens, including that of Gorilla gorilla. I have a terrific staff that looks after the department’s day-to-day activities, such as processing research loans and curating new specimens. My primary responsibilities are to develop strategies for the collections (e.g., maintaining a repository of genetic materials, adding more population sampling) and to help develop public exhibits for the museum. My favorite unofficial curatorial duty is giving special guest tours of the attic: armed with flashlights, we can explore the creaky floors and dusty corners crammed with hippopotamus skulls, hundreds of mounted horns and antlers, and the giant ribs of a blue whale.
